For those persons interested in learning more about iTEP, I refer you to the web site: www.BostonEducational.com. The site lists our certified test sites in each country. We especially are in search of distributors in South Korea, Japan and Brazil. We have recently had a major success in Colombia, SA resulting in the testing of 18,000 Colombians this December. Numerous tests were evaluated prior to selecting iTEP.
By the way, there are two versions of this internet based iTEP exam: academic and business.
Recently, we created a new position in the company to pursue strategice relationships with U.S. universities and colleges. We naturally would like them to accept iTEP for admissions. This is a long process, but one we are committed to.

| Hello, I presented the ITEP test and I got the score : A2, someone can help me to understand what means that. Thanks in advance. |
|
Jose_Luis New Member
Joined: 19 Jan 2010 Posts: 1
|
 |
#25 (permalink) Sat Jan 23, 2010 2:02 am Who Knows about iTEP (International Test of English Proficiency) |
|
|
Dear Jose Luis,
A2 level is calculated based on the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ages: abbreviated as CEFR.
Below is the description of the A2 level that you can find on Wikipedia:
"Can understand sentences and frequently used expressions related to areas of most immediate relevance (e.g. very basic personal and family information, shopping, local geography, employment). Can communicate in simple and routine tasks requiring a simple and direct exchange of information on familiar and routine matters. Can describe in simple terms aspects of his/her background, immediate environment and matters in areas of immediate need."
Here is the link to the article on Wikipedia, which describes all of the CEFR levels: http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Common_European_Framework_of_Reference_for_Languages
I hope this helps! |
